Methods: Focus group … WebAug 29, 2024 · The nursing assessment includes gathering information concerning the patient's individual physiological, psychological, sociological, and spiritual needs. It is the first step in the successful evaluation of a patient. Subjective and objective data collection are an integral part of this process.

Name of … WebDuring a nursing assessment the nurse collect both subjective and objective information using evidence informed tools to assess the patient as a whole. A nursing assessment may include, but is not limited to the following: environmental assessment. cultural assessment. physical assessment. psychological assessment. safety assessment.

WebJul 2, 2024 · This article introduces the Bedside Mobility Assessment Tool 2.0 (BMAT 2.0), revised from BMAT 1.0, which was created to identify patient mobility function deficits and guide the healthcare team in selecting equipment to safely handle and mobilize patients.
